How to see another person's contacts in WhatsApp - in detail?
Viewing another person's contacts directly on WhatsApp is not possible due to the platform's strict privacy policies and encryption measures. WhatsApp is designed to protect user data, including contact lists, from unauthorized access. However, there are a few methods that can indirectly provide insights into someone else's contacts:
- Mutual Contacts: If you and another person have each other's numbers saved in your respective contact lists, you will be able to see their name and profile picture on WhatsApp. This is the most straightforward way to identify mutual contacts without infringing on privacy.
- Group Chats: Participating in group chats can provide some visibility into a person's contacts. When someone adds new members to a group, all existing members will see their names and profile pictures. However, this method only works if you are part of the same group and does not reveal the entire contact list.
- Third-Party Applications: There are third-party applications that claim to extract WhatsApp data from a device. These applications require physical access to the target phone and may violate privacy laws depending on your location and the specific circumstances. It is important to note that using such applications without explicit permission is unethical and potentially illegal.
- Shared Media: Sometimes, users share media or messages that include contact information. While this is not a direct method of seeing someone's contacts, it can provide insights into who they communicate with frequently.
- WhatsApp Web/Desktop: Using WhatsApp on a computer through the web or desktop application does not grant additional access to contacts compared to the mobile app. The functionality remains the same, focusing on protecting user privacy.
In summary, directly viewing another person's contacts on WhatsApp is restricted by the platform's security features. Indirect methods such as mutual contacts, group chats, and shared media can provide some insights but are limited in scope. It is essential to respect the privacy of others and only use legal and ethical means to gather information.
